Transaction b593e4fe0417aa692230609714264411ec23bd61662a5035f467d617b0518883

1 Input
2 Outputs
  • b593e4fe0417aa692230609714264411ec23bd61662a5035f467d617b0518883:0
  • value  59843
    address  1NUBRg7LAfyj9h2x6eH58JsQZGZBbvv1gC
  • b593e4fe0417aa692230609714264411ec23bd61662a5035f467d617b0518883:1
  • value  521483
    address  1DroXk9QCikL3RaVF7sQz6zgHEdMNrDWrq